引言
随着科技的不断进步,虚拟现实(VR)技术已经渗透到生活的多个领域,从游戏到教育,再到商业和艺术,VR都展现出其巨大的潜力。对于想要自学VR的人来说,这是一个充满机遇和挑战的时代。本文将为您介绍如何自学VR,包括基础知识、学习资源、工具和平台,以及一些实用的学习建议。
VR基础知识
什么是VR?
虚拟现实(VR)是一种通过计算机生成的模拟环境,用户通过头戴显示器(HMD)等设备进入并与之交互,产生沉浸式体验的技术。
VR的关键技术
- 显示技术:高分辨率屏幕,减少屏幕闪烁和延迟,提供更逼真的视觉体验。
- 跟踪技术:通过追踪用户的位置和头部运动,使虚拟环境与用户的动作同步。
- 交互技术:使用手柄、控制器或全身追踪技术进行交互。
学习资源
在线课程
- Coursera:提供由知名大学和机构提供的VR课程。
- Udemy:有众多关于VR开发的课程,适合不同水平的学员。
- Pluralsight:专注于编程和技术技能的在线学习平台,提供VR开发课程。
书籍
- 《虚拟现实开发权威指南》
- 《VR设计与开发:理论与实践》
视频教程
YouTube上有许多优秀的VR开发者分享教程和经验。
VR开发工具和平台
Unity
Unity是一款流行的游戏开发引擎,广泛用于VR内容的开发。
Unreal Engine
Unreal Engine是另一款强大的游戏开发引擎,同样支持VR内容制作。
VR软件和硬件
- VR头盔:如HTC Vive、Oculus Rift、Samsung Gear VR等。
- 开发套件:如Leap Motion、Microsoft Kinect等。
学习建议
从基础知识开始
首先,学习VR的基本原理和技术,了解不同的VR应用场景。
实践是关键
理论知识需要通过实践来巩固,尝试自己开发简单的VR项目。
加入社区
加入VR开发者社区,与其他开发者交流,获取灵感和帮助。
持续学习
VR技术发展迅速,需要不断学习新的技术和工具。
总结
通过自学VR,您将开启一个充满无限可能的新视界。从基础知识到实践操作,再到不断探索,每一个步骤都是迈向成功的关键。祝您在VR的学习之旅中一帆风顺,创造出令人惊叹的虚拟现实体验。